summaryrefslogtreecommitdiff
path: root/compiler/linker
diff options
context:
space:
mode:
author David Sehr <sehr@google.com> 2018-03-19 08:39:26 -0700
committer David Sehr <sehr@google.com> 2018-03-19 11:02:48 -0700
commit312f3b2fd0094c028a7d243b116947a35a745806 (patch)
tree3d7ec049ded98c489098c87250c75e3f711f8290 /compiler/linker
parent0a3d5eb2ff9e70fa5785638da938439835d0337e (diff)
Move some remaining dex utilities
There were several utilities related to building/walking/testing dex files that were not in libdexfile. This change consolidates these. Bug: 22322814 Test: make -j 50 test-art-host Change-Id: Id76e9179d03b8ec7d67f7e0f267121f54f0ec2e0
Diffstat (limited to 'compiler/linker')
-rw-r--r--compiler/linker/arm/relative_patcher_arm_base.h2
-rw-r--r--compiler/linker/linker_patch.h2
-rw-r--r--compiler/linker/relative_patcher.h2
-rw-r--r--compiler/linker/relative_patcher_test.h4
4 files changed, 5 insertions, 5 deletions
diff --git a/compiler/linker/arm/relative_patcher_arm_base.h b/compiler/linker/arm/relative_patcher_arm_base.h
index b0064d1554..ee09bf96b3 100644
--- a/compiler/linker/arm/relative_patcher_arm_base.h
+++ b/compiler/linker/arm/relative_patcher_arm_base.h
@@ -21,8 +21,8 @@
#include <vector>
#include "base/safe_map.h"
+#include "dex/method_reference.h"
#include "linker/relative_patcher.h"
-#include "method_reference.h"
namespace art {
namespace linker {
diff --git a/compiler/linker/linker_patch.h b/compiler/linker/linker_patch.h
index 36051d2726..710d8a690a 100644
--- a/compiler/linker/linker_patch.h
+++ b/compiler/linker/linker_patch.h
@@ -23,7 +23,7 @@
#include <android-base/logging.h>
#include "base/bit_utils.h"
-#include "method_reference.h"
+#include "dex/method_reference.h"
namespace art {
diff --git a/compiler/linker/relative_patcher.h b/compiler/linker/relative_patcher.h
index 548e12896a..b58e3dffbd 100644
--- a/compiler/linker/relative_patcher.h
+++ b/compiler/linker/relative_patcher.h
@@ -23,7 +23,7 @@
#include "arch/instruction_set_features.h"
#include "base/array_ref.h"
#include "base/macros.h"
-#include "method_reference.h"
+#include "dex/method_reference.h"
namespace art {
diff --git a/compiler/linker/relative_patcher_test.h b/compiler/linker/relative_patcher_test.h
index 9e9d14af9e..d21f2795b9 100644
--- a/compiler/linker/relative_patcher_test.h
+++ b/compiler/linker/relative_patcher_test.h
@@ -23,15 +23,15 @@
#include "base/macros.h"
#include "compiled_method-inl.h"
#include "dex/verification_results.h"
+#include "dex/method_reference.h"
+#include "dex/string_reference.h"
#include "driver/compiler_driver.h"
#include "driver/compiler_options.h"
#include "globals.h"
#include "gtest/gtest.h"
#include "linker/relative_patcher.h"
-#include "method_reference.h"
#include "oat.h"
#include "oat_quick_method_header.h"
-#include "string_reference.h"
#include "vector_output_stream.h"
namespace art {